Too many of us still believe that pain with sex is normal for women and should be expected, especially when first transitioning into sexual activity. But did you know that is actually a myth?
In today's episode, we chat about what things can lead to sexual pain and how to avoid it. For those who do experience pain with sex (it does happen for some), there is also information about how to identify and address the issues that exist. If you have ever experienced painful sex or are worried about experiencing it in the future, you will definitely want to tune in.
